The Honda R engine is an inline-four engine launched in 2006 for the Honda Civic (non-Si). It is fuel injected , has an aluminum-alloy cylinder block and cylinder head , is a SOHC 16-valve design (four valves per cylinder) and utilizes Honda's i-VTEC system.

The J-series is a 60° V6 unlike Honda's existing 90° C-series engines. Also unlike the C series, the J-series was specifically and only designed for transverse mounting. It has a shorter bore spacing (98 mm (3.86 in)), shorter connecting rods and a special smaller crankshaft than the C-series to reduce its size.
